So here's where to find the tables and chairs from this upload, in your game :
CHAIRS
Seating >> Diningroom >> Cowboy's Caboose Chair, §385; or
Outdoors >> Seating >> Cowboy's Caboose Chair, §385
TABLES
Surfaces >> Table >> PINEGULTCHER Outfoot Minitable, §220; or
Outdoors >> Surfaces >> PINEGULTCHER Outfoot Minitable, §220
And the lamps actually affect two different types of lamps in the game :
LAMP A)
Lighting >> Outdoors >> The "Spike Light", §150; or
Outdoors >> Lighting >> The "Spike Light", §150
LAMP B)
Lighting >> Miscellaneous >> City Dweller Dims, §70
Outdoors >> Lighting >> City Dweller "Dims", §70
Lamp A), The "Spike Light" are the ones displayed on my pictures with the tables and chairs, they are the ones that were the true target of my recolors.
The City Dweller Dims are also affected - accidentally, lol, as they use the same textures in-game. They are posts generally used in community lots, I believe. No idea, to be honest, I don't really use them. I've included a picture of Lamps B) in the picture bin (picture with just the 3 lamps) in case you're curious to see how Victor's textures look on them.
**Victor asked me to not include grey lamps in the "IronicalGrey" set because Maxis already made some. It would have been redundant to make our own.

Install Instructions
Basic Download and Install Instructions:
1. Download: Click the download link to save the .rar or .zip file(s) to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file
3. Place in Downloads Folder: Cut and paste the .package file(s) into your Downloads folder:
Need more information?
1. Download: Click the download link to save the .rar or .zip file(s) to your computer.
2. Extract the zip, rar, or 7z file
3. Place in Downloads Folder: Cut and paste the .package file(s) into your Downloads folder:
- Origin (Ultimate Collection):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ims™ 2 Ultimate Collection\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ows Vista/7/8/10: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Non-Origin, Windows XP: Documents and Settings\(Current User Account)\My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ads\
- Mac: Users\(Current User Account)\Documents\EA Games\The Sims 2\Downloads
- Mac x64:
/Library/Containers/com.aspyr.sims2.appstore/Data/Library/Application Support/Aspyr/The Sims 2/Downloads
